Neofinetia falcata These are small plants that are small
growing, potted in moss. Fragrant, white, Spring-Summer bloomers,
like Intermediate-Warm growing conditions, miniature - good for
windowsill or under lights.
Did you know that these were first collected in the 1600's and given by
people to the Shoguns to impress them?
The white blooms have a small spur that kicks forward at the bottom of
the bloom and have a light fragrance. They can grow multiple fan
like growths. |
